Ich erstelle eine gemeinsam nutzbare React-Komponentenbibliothek. Die Bibliothek enthält viele Komponenten, aber der Endbenutzer muss möglicherweise nur einige davon verwenden. Wenn Sie Code mit Webpack (oder Parcel oder Rollup) bündeln, wird eine einzige Datei mit dem gesamten Code erstellt . Aus Leistungsgründen möchte ich nicht, dass der gesamte Code vom …
Wie konfiguriere ich Jasmine in der Rails 6-Umgebung (in der Webpack die Asset-Pipeline für Javascript ersetzt), damit ich die Javascript-Module testen kann, die ich für meine App geschrieben habe? Ich habe den Jasmin-Edelstein installiert rails generate jasmine:install, ausgeführt und bearbeitet jasmine.yml, um auf den Speicherort meiner Javascript-Quelle und meiner Spezifikationen …
Ich habe IIFE- Funktionen für einen Teil des Bibliothekscodes in einer Legacy-Anwendung, die für IE10 + funktionieren muss (kein Laden des ES6-Moduls usw.). Ich beginne jedoch mit der Entwicklung einer React-App, die ES6 und TypeScript verwendet, und möchte den bereits vorhandenen Code wiederverwenden, ohne die Dateien zu duplizieren. Nach einigen …
Für meine Schüler im ersten Jahr habe ich eine einfache ES5-basierte Bibliothek bereitgestellt, die mit dem Revealing Module Pattern geschrieben wurde. Hier ist ein Ausschnitt aus dem "Haupt" -Modul / Namespace, der andere Erweiterungen enthalten wird: window.Library = (function ($) { if (!$) { alert("The Library is dependent on jQuery, …
We use cookies and other tracking technologies to improve your browsing experience on our website,
to show you personalized content and targeted ads, to analyze our website traffic,
and to understand where our visitors are coming from.
By continuing, you consent to our use of cookies and other tracking technologies and
affirm you're at least 16 years old or have consent from a parent or guardian.